Historical Perspective
Historically, healthcare practices were intertwined with religion and superstition. Ancient civilizations like the Egyptians and Greeks utilized herbal remedies and rituals to address illness. Hippocrates, often regarded as the father of modern medicine, introduced the concept of disease as a natural phenomenon rather than a divine punishment, laying the groundwork for empirical observation and clinical practice.
The Middle Ages saw a blend of traditional medicine with the rise of monastic healing practices. During this period, the focus was on maintaining balance in the body’s humors—blood, phlegm, black bile, and yellow bile—an idea rooted in ancient Greek medicine. This era also saw the establishment of some of the first hospitals, primarily run by religious institutions.
The Renaissance marked a turning point with the advent of scientific inquiry and dissection. Figures such as Andreas Vesalius and William Harvey made groundbreaking contributions to anatomy and circulatory physiology. The development of the scientific method paved the way for modern medical research and evidence-based practice.
The Modern Era
The 19th and 20th centuries heralded significant advancements in healthcare. The discovery of pathogens and the development of germ theory by Louis Pasteur and Robert Koch revolutionized understanding of disease transmission. This led to the development of vaccines and antibiotics, dramatically reducing mortality rates from infectious diseases.
The early 20th century saw the emergence of structured healthcare systems and public health initiatives. The establishment of institutions like the World Health Organization (WHO) in 1948 underscored the importance of global health collaboration. The implementation of health insurance models, such as Medicare and Medicaid in the United States, aimed to make healthcare more accessible and affordable.
Current Challenges
Despite these advancements, the healthcare system faces numerous challenges today:
1. Access and Equity: Disparities in healthcare access remain a significant issue. Socioeconomic status, geographic location, and racial or ethnic background can impact the quality and availability of care. Efforts to address these disparities include expanding insurance coverage and improving access to care in underserved areas.
2. Rising Costs: Healthcare costs continue to escalate, driven by factors such as expensive medical technologies, high administrative costs, and the prevalence of chronic diseases. Addressing cost containment while maintaining quality care is a complex challenge.
3. Chronic Diseases: The prevalence of chronic conditions such as diabetes, heart disease, and obesity places a heavy burden on healthcare systems. Preventive care and management of chronic diseases require a coordinated approach involving lifestyle changes, medication, and regular monitoring.
4. Workforce Shortages: Many regions face shortages of healthcare professionals, including doctors, nurses, and allied health workers. This can lead to increased workloads, burnout, and reduced patient care quality.
5. Mental Health: Mental health issues have gained increased recognition, but there remains a gap in services and support. Integrating mental health care with primary care and addressing stigma are critical for improving mental health outcomes.
Technological
Innovations
The intersection of technology and healthcare has led to transformative changes:
1. Telemedicine: The rise of telemedicine has expanded access to care, allowing patients to consult with healthcare providers remotely. This has been particularly beneficial for those in rural or underserved areas and has gained prominence during the COVID-19 pandemic.
2. Electronic Health Records (EHRs): EHRs have revolutionized patient data management, enabling more efficient and coordinated care. They facilitate better communication among healthcare providers and support data-driven decision-making.
3. Artificial Intelligence (AI): AI and machine learning are increasingly used for diagnostics, treatment planning, and personalized medicine. AI algorithms can analyze medical images, predict disease outbreaks, and assist in drug discovery, enhancing the precision and efficiency of healthcare.
4. Wearable Technology: Devices such as fitness trackers and smartwatches provide real-time health data, empowering individuals to monitor their health and make informed decisions. These technologies also offer valuable insights for healthcare providers.
5. Genomics: Advances in genomics have led to personalized medicine, where treatments and interventions can be tailored to an individual's genetic makeup. This approach promises to improve outcomes and reduce adverse effects.
Future Trends
Looking ahead, several trends are likely to shape the future of healthcare:
1. Integrated Care Models: The shift towards integrated care models aims to provide comprehensive care that addresses physical, mental, and social health. Patient-centered medical homes and accountable care organizations are examples of this approach, emphasizing coordination and continuity of care.
2. Precision Medicine: As our understanding of genomics and personalized medicine advances, precision medicine will become more prevalent. This approach promises targeted treatments based on individual genetic profiles, potentially improving efficacy and reducing side effects.
3. Health Data Analytics: The ability to analyze vast amounts of health data will drive improvements in population health management, early detection of diseases, and personalized treatment plans. Big data and predictive analytics will play a crucial role in shaping future healthcare strategies.
4. Patient Empowerment: The increasing availability of health information and self-monitoring tools will empower patients to take an active role in their health management. Patient education and engagement will be key to improving health outcomes and adherence to treatment plans.
5. Sustainability: The healthcare sector will need to address environmental sustainability. Reducing waste, improving energy efficiency, and adopting green practices will be essential for minimizing the environmental impact of healthcare delivery.
